‘Ariadne’ was developed by the renowned Esveld Nursery in Holland and has become highly sought-after for its remarkable leaf patterns and colour changes.

This striking maple puts on an incredible show throughout the growing season. In spring, the leaves emerge with deep burgundy buds that unfold to reveal intricately patterned foliage. Each leaf displays a beautiful network of bright yellow veining with splashes of red and pink, creating an almost artistic effect.

As summer progresses, the colours mature and deepen, with the yellow tones taking on rich maroon overtones. The overall effect is quite magical, with the leaves appearing to change their display as light moves across them during the day.

‘Ariadne’ grows with an attractive upright habit, typically reaching 8-10 feet in height, making it perfect for smaller gardens or larger borders. Its manageable size means it won’t overwhelm its surroundings while still providing plenty of visual impact.

This maple performs best in filtered light or partial shade, where its delicate leaf colours can develop fully without scorching. It’s ideal for creating focal points in borders or adding height to woodland-style gardens. The changing leaf patterns bring interest from spring through to autumn.

Like most Japanese maples, ‘Ariadne’ appreciates a sheltered position away from harsh winds. It works brilliantly in spots where its intricate leaf patterns can be appreciated up close, such as near garden seating areas or along pathways.
